Windows Sever 2012 RC vhd hangs VirtualBox 4.2 RC2
host OS Windows 7 64 bit SP1, RAM 8GB, CPU Intel i3 2120
VM created using 8400.0.amd64fre.winmain_win8rc.120518-1423_server_serverdatacenter_en-us.vhd, 4GB RAM, VT-X and nested paging are enabled, the USB controller is disabled, audio is set to null, PAE is enabled, 2 virtual CPU cores, network is set to bridged
After a few minutes from VM startup, the guest OS logo animation is running, the VirtualBox hdd activity icon is stuck on red, the host's hdd is doing something intensive (the case hdd led is always on). Clicking on the top-right X window button to bring up the Close Virtual Machine window, VirtualBox hangs. After forced termination of Virtualbox and VboxSVC, VirtualBox reports that it can't access the vhd image. Overwriting the vhd file fixes this.
The first time I tried it, I waited over an hour for the guest OS to complete its preparation stage, but it didn't and I lost patience.

Re: Windows Sever 2012 RC vhd hangs VirtualBox 4.2 RC2
There's no such requirement mentioned. Also, I managed to test the VM using other storage controllers. I managed to get it up and running using SCSI Lsilogic controller, SAS controller and IDE controller.
I've also tried lowering guest RAM to 2048, setting 1 CPU core, disabling 3D and PAE, changing the chipset from PIIX3 to ICH9. All this for trying to get the guest OS to work with the SATA controller.
